Wolff looks ahead to Monaco:

Wolff wants to see more progress in Monaco for Mercedes

Mercedes has introduced updates in recent Grands Prix, gradually making the team faster. However, to the disappointment of the Brackley-based team, they are not the only ones doing so.

Not enough progress yet for Mercedes

"The small step forward we took in Imola was encouraging. The team has worked incredibly hard to bring our recent updates to the track, and it was a clear performance gain," said Toto Wolff, Mercedes team boss. "That being said, others have improved too. We are still a step behind the front three teams therefore, and there is plenty of work still to do."


Despite the disappointing results compared to other teams, Mercedes has a clear goal in mind. "We have a more solid platform to build on now and we are confident that, in time, we can get ourselves into the pack ahead."


It remains to be seen whether there will be a difference in performance at the Monaco Grand Prix for the racing stable. "That work continues this weekend in Monaco. It is a unique circuit and a fantastic challenge for the team and drivers. It is always hard to predict expected performance, but we will look to execute a clean weekend and maximise the car we have."
